Answer:
40.6 units
Step-by-step explanation:
Arc length is given by the formula ...
s = rθ
where θ is the measure of the central angle in radians.
There are 2π radians in a circle (360°), so π radians in 180°. That can be used to convert the central angle ADB to radians for use in the formula.
∠ADB = 360° -194° = 166°
∠ADB = 166° = (166/180)π radians = 83π/90 radians
Then the arc length AB is ...
length AB = (14)(83π/90) ≈ 40.561 units
The length of arc AB is about 40.6 units.
